Background
Wire drawing machine, the equipment that is the drawing of thick wire, wide application in the metal processing trade, wire drawing machine makes thick billet or reinforcing bar force through the mould under the exogenic action, and the cross-sectional area of metal is compressed to obtain required cross-sectional area shape and size, the classification of wire drawing machine: a large-scale continuous tank wire drawing machine, a large water tank wire drawing machine, a small water tank wire drawing machine (commonly called twin wire drawing machine), and a pulley type wire drawing machine are non-sliding dry continuous wire drawing machines which can be accumulated; during the drawing process, the steel wire and the surface of the winding drum do not slide relatively along the circumferential direction of the winding drum in the circumferential direction of the winding drum, the surface abrasion amount of the steel wire and the surface of the winding drum is relatively small, and when one winding drum in the middle stops temporarily, the following winding drums can still work for a period of time depending on respective accumulated wire amounts. This model has simple structure, and operation, maintenance convenience, low in manufacturing cost's advantage, among the prior art, current seal wire machine all welds to single wire, and the guiding mechanism of its wire also only is fit for leading to single wire, and the wire stretches into on the supporting seat of the automatic seal wire machine of electric welding around a lead wheel after coming out from the material wheel to carry out follow-up clamping and handle.
However, in the prior art, the wire is easy to slip after being sent out from the material wheel by the guiding mode, and the wire is easy to loosen in the guiding process and deviates from a normal transmission line, so that the whole guiding and winding process is disordered.

The utility model provides a guider that is used for furred ceiling to penetrate nail processing with wire drawing machine's theory of operation as follows:
when materials need to be installed, the limiting rod 12 is pulled by hand to move, the limiting rod 12 drives the sliding block 13 to move, the sliding block 13 extrudes the elastic spring 15, the limiting rod 12 is separated from the first sliding hole 11, the sleeve 10 wound with the iron wire is taken up, one end of the supporting rod 9 is inserted into the groove 8, then the limiting rod 12 is loosened, and the limiting rod 12 is inserted into the limiting groove under the action of the elastic spring 15 to limit and fix the sleeve 10;
when the yarn guide pipe needs to be fixed, the yarn guide pipe is placed in the first arc-shaped groove, the threaded rod 20 is rotated by hands, the threaded rod 20 drives the first pressing plate 18 to move downwards, and the second arc-shaped groove is connected with the yarn guide pipe, so that the yarn guide pipe is fixed;
when guiding winding is needed, the iron wires on the two sleeves 10 penetrate through the wire guide pipes, are wound on the wire drawing machine through the first guide wheel 21, the second guide wheel 22, the third guide wheel 23 and the fourth guide wheel 24, and are wound by starting the wire drawing machine to operate so as to wind the iron wires;
